Output 8f68388cf30983dbfc8593f427409d6addb61673d52cb9c13630da5e8a546b1d:1

value
189346
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 972ffcd1caffe3996ed69742b7e4c08a93a29c71 OP_EQUALVERIFY OP_CHECKSIG
address
1EnQXChKMvazuQokEYzMjaPnr2BFqCBDy4
transaction
8f68388cf30983dbfc8593f427409d6addb61673d52cb9c13630da5e8a546b1d
confirmations
567383
spent
true